intel Eclipse IDE бо oneAPI Toolkits
intel Eclipse IDE бо oneAPI Toolkits

Рушди маҳаллии лоиҳаҳои Eclipse

Асбобҳои Intel® oneAPI ин компиляторҳоро дастгирӣ мекунанд:

  • Compiler Intel® oneAPI DPC++
  • Compiler Intel® Fortran
  • Compiler Intel® C++

Агар шумо асбоби Intel oneAPI насб накарда бошед, маҷмӯи асбобҳо насб кунед пеш аз давом додан.

Агар шумо системаи худро танзим накарда бошед ва ҳамчун сохта ва иҷро карда бошедampЛоиҳа, лутфан ба дастури абзори мувофиқ муроҷиат кунед Оғози кор ва ин қадамҳоро иҷро кунед:

Вақте ки шумо ин қадамҳоро анҷом додед, лоиҳаи худро бо Eclipse таҳия кунед.
Барои таҳияи лоиҳаи Intel oneAPI дар FPGA, нигаред Ҷараёни кории Intel® oneAPI DPC++ FPGA дар IDE-и тарафи сеюм

Таҳияи лоиҳаҳои Eclipse Docker

Асбобҳои Intel® oneAPI ин компиляторҳоро дастгирӣ мекунанд:

  • Compiler Intel® oneAPI DPC++
  • Compiler Intel® Fortran
  • Compiler Intel® C++

Агар шумо асбоби Intel oneAPI насб накарда бошед, маҷмӯи асбобҳо насб кунед пеш аз давом додан.

Агар шумо системаи худро танзим накарда бошед ва ҳамчун сохта ва иҷро карда бошедampЛоиҳаро бо истифода аз контейнери Docker иҷро кунед, лутфан ба дастури асбобҳои мувофиқ муроҷиат кунед ва ин қадамҳоро иҷро кунед:

Контейнерҳо ба шумо имкон медиҳанд, ки муҳитҳоро барои сохтан, иҷро кардан ва профилсозӣ кардани замимаҳои oneAPI насб ва танзим кунед ва онҳоро бо истифода аз тасвирҳо паҳн кунед:

  • Шумо метавонед тасвиреро насб кунед, ки дорои муҳитест, ки бо тамоми абзорҳои ба шумо лозима пешакӣ танзим карда шудааст ва сипас дар он муҳит таҳия кунед.
  • Шумо метавонед муҳити зистро захира кунед ва тасвирро барои интиқол додани он ба мошини дигар бидуни танзимоти иловагӣ истифода баред.
  • Шумо метавонед контейнерҳоро бо маҷмӯи гуногуни забонҳо ва вақтҳои кор, асбобҳои таҳлил ё асбобҳои дигар, агар лозим бошад, омода кунед.
Контейнерҳои ягона

Эҷоди тасвири ягонагӣ бо истифода аз a Ягонагӣ file.
Вақте ки шумо ин қадамҳоро анҷом додед, лоиҳаи худро бо Eclipse таҳия кунед

Рушди дурдасти лоиҳаҳои Eclipse

Асбобҳои Intel® oneAPI ин компиляторҳоро дастгирӣ мекунанд:

  • Compiler Intel® oneAPI DPC++
  • Compiler Intel® Fortran
  • Compiler Intel® C++

Агар шумо асбоби Intel oneAPI насб накарда бошед, маҷмӯи асбобҳо насб кунед пеш аз давом додан.

Агар шумо барномаро дар ҳадафи SSH иҷро накарда бошед, лутфан ба дастури абзори мувофиқ муроҷиат кунед Оғози кор ва ин қадамҳоро иҷро кунед:

Асбобҳои асосии Intel® oneAPI

Асбобҳои Intel® oneAPI HPC

Toolkit Intel® oneAPI IoT

Сохта ва идора кардани SampЛоиҳа бо истифода аз Eclipse*
Барномаро дар ҳадафи SSH иҷро кунед
IСохта ва идора кардани SampЛоиҳа бо истифода аз Eclipse*
Барномаро дар ҳадафи SSH иҷро кунед
Сохта ва идора кардани SampЛоиҳа бо истифода аз Eclipse*
Барномаро дар ҳадафи SSH иҷро кунед

Вақте ки шумо ин қадамҳоро анҷом додед, лоиҳаи худро бо Eclipse таҳия кунед.

Таҳияи лоиҳаи Eclipse 4

Лоиҳаи холӣ эҷод кунед

Агар шумо Intel S надошта бошедamples plug-in насб карда шудааст, шумо метавонед дар Eclipse лоиҳаи холӣ эҷод кунед:

  1. клик кунед File > Нав > Лоиҳа. Устоди лоиҳаи нав пайдо мешавад.
  2. Папкаи C++-ро васеъ кунед ва C++ Project-ро интихоб кунед ва Next-ро пахш кунед.
  3. Барои лоиҳаи худ ном илова кунед.
  4. Агар шумо хоҳед, ки макони пешфарзро тағир диҳед, қуттии "Истифодаи ҷойгиршавии пешфарз"-ро қатъ кунед ва макони навро муайян кунед.
  5. Дар майдони Намудҳои лоиҳа, иҷрошаванда > Лоиҳаи холӣ -ро интихоб кунед.
  6. Дар майдони Toolchain, яке аз асбобҳои дастрасро интихоб кунед.
  7. Баъдан клик кунед.
  8. Як ё якчанд конфигуратсияҳои дастрасро интихоб кунед.
  9. Finish -ро пахш кунед.
Лоиҳаи мавҷударо ворид кунед
  1. Интихоб кунед File> Воридот.
  2. Аз равзанаи пайдошуда варианти умумиро васеъ кунед, Лоиҳаҳои мавҷударо дар фазои корӣ интихоб кунед ва Оянда > тугмаро клик кунед.
  3. Бозгаштро пахш кунед.
  4. Лоиҳаро пайдо кунед, онро интихоб кунед ва OK -ро клик кунед.
Debugging бо Eclipse

Барномаи Data Parallel C++-ро танҳо тавассути клики рости синфи муҳаррири Java ислоҳ кардан мумкин аст file аз Explorer Package.

  1. Интихоб кунед Debug As → Data Parallel Application C++
  2. Барои муайян кардани нуқтаи шикаст дар коди сарчашмаи худ, дар муҳаррири Java дар ҳошияи чапи рости муш клик кунед ва Нуқтаи шикастанро интихоб кунед.
  3. Дурнамои Debug пайдо мешавад. Шумо метавонед тугмаҳои қадамро дар боло барои дубора истифода баредview баромад.

Огоҳиҳо ва Радди Радди

Технологияҳои Intel метавонад сахтафзор, нармафзор ё фаъолсозии хидматро талаб кунад.
Ягон маҳсулот ё ҷузъе комилан бехатар буда наметавонад.
Хароҷоти шумо ва натиҷаҳои шумо метавонанд фарқ кунанд.
© Корпоратсияи Intel. Intel, логотипи Intel ва дигар тамғаҳои Intel тамғаҳои тиҷоратии Intel Corporation ё филиалҳои он мебошанд. Дигар номҳо ва брендҳо метавонанд ҳамчун моликияти дигарон даъво карда шаванд.

Маълумот дар бораи маҳсулот ва иҷроиш

Фаъолият вобаста ба истифода, конфигуратсия ва дигар омилҳо фарқ мекунад. Муфассалтар дар www.Intel.com/PerformanceIndex.
Огоҳӣ ба таҳрири № 20201201

Дар ин ҳуҷҷат ҳеҷ гуна иҷозатнома ба ягон ҳуқуқи моликияти зеҳнӣ (иҷозатнома ё дар назар дошташуда) дода намешавад.
Маҳсулоти тавсифшуда метавонанд дорои нуқсонҳои тарҳрезӣ ё хатогиҳое бошанд, ки бо номи errata маълуманд, ки метавонанд боиси дур шудани маҳсулот аз мушаххасоти нашршуда шаванд. Хатогиҳои ҷории тавсифшуда тибқи дархост дастрасанд.
Intel ҳама кафолатҳои возеҳ ва дар назар дошташуда, аз ҷумла бидуни маҳдудият, кафолатҳои пешбинишудаи тиҷоратӣ, мувофиқат ба ҳадафи мушаххас ва вайрон накардани ҳуқуқ, инчунин ҳама гуна кафолатҳоеро, ки аз рафти иҷроиш, рафти муомилот ё истифода дар тиҷорат бармеоянд, рад мекунад.

intel Eclipse IDE бо oneAPI Toolkits

Ҳуҷҷатҳо / Сарчашмаҳо

intel Eclipse IDE бо oneAPI Toolkits [pdf] Дастури корбар
Eclipse IDE бо oneAPI Toolkits, oneAPI Toolkits, Toolkits

Иқтибосҳо

Назари худро гузоред

Суроғаи почтаи электронии шумо нашр намешавад. Майдонҳои зарурӣ қайд карда шудаанд *